Timeline

  1. Third-party app stores go live on Google Play

    Google launches Play Catalog Access Program; US users can download rival stores directly from Play.

  2. Antitrust lawsuit formally concluded

    The five-year legal battle ends, cementing the original court mandate.

  3. Settlement Reached

    Google and Epic Games announce a settlement featuring a 20% commission cap for developers.

  4. Modified settlement made public

    Proposed settlement details are revealed, but both parties jointly withdraw it to avoid prolonging litigation.

  5. Settlement proposed

    Google and Epic negotiate a Registered App Stores program as a modified compliance path.

  6. Remedial Hearings

    U.S. District Judge James Donato begins hearings on how Google must change its Play Store business practices.

  7. Jury Verdict

    A federal jury rules that Google turned its Play Store into an illegal monopoly through anticompetitive deals.

  8. Court rules for Epic, issues sweeping order

    Judge Donato orders Google to allow rival app stores within the Play Store ecosystem.

  9. Project Liberty

    Epic Games introduces a direct payment system in Fortnite, bypassing Google and Apple fees; Google removes Fortnite from the Play Store.

  10. Epic sues Google over Play Store monopoly

    Epic Games files antitrust lawsuit claiming Google’s Play Store restricts competition and payment options.
